Botanical Description

Leptolaena pauciflora is a small shrub to medium-sized tree, growing up to 12 metres tall[ 455 Title Flore de Madagascar et des Comores Publication Author Humbert H. Website http://www.biodiversitylibrary.org/ Publisher Museum National D'Histoire Naturelle; Paris Year 1946 - 1984 ISBN Description Written in French, an excellent flora of the area though it has not been completed. Available for download from the Internet. ]. The tree is harvested from the wild for local use of its timber and for local medicinal use. This species has a very large extent of occurrence and area of occupancy and is known from a very large number of locations. However, the selective exploitation of this species for construction (due to its highly resistant qualities) is a major threat likely to lead to a population reduction of 50 - 80% in the future[ 338 Title IUCN Red List of Threatened Species Publication Author Website http://www.iucnredlist.org/ Publisher Year 0 ISBN Description A list of plants under threat and facing possible extinction, usually with brief details of the threats and information on habitat. ]. The plant is classified as 'Endangered' in the IUCN Red List of Threatened Species(2010)[ 338 Title IUCN Red List of Threatened Species Publication Author Website http://www.iucnredlist.org/ Publisher Year 0 ISBN Description A list of plants under threat and facing possible extinction, usually with brief details of the threats and information on habitat. ].

Habitat & Origin

Origintropical
Native RangeAfrica - Madagascar.
HabitatFound in humid littoral forest at sea level to subhumid and montane woodland and thicket at elevations up to 2,300 metres.
